Frequently Asked Questions

What are gladhands used for?

Gladhands are specialized coupling devices used in the transportation industry, primarily for connecting the air brake systems of semi-trailers and trucks. They serve as the interface between the tractor and the trailer, ensuring that compressed air can flow from the truck to the trailer's brake system. This is crucial for the operation of air brakes, which are standard in heavy-duty vehicles. The design of gladhands allows for a secure and quick connection. They consist of two interlocking parts, each attached to the air hoses of the truck and trailer. When connected, they form a tight seal that prevents air leaks, ensuring efficient brake operation. The coupling process involves aligning the two parts and twisting them together, which is simple and can be done manually without tools. Gladhands are color-coded to prevent incorrect connections: typically, the service line is blue, and the emergency line is red. The service line controls the normal braking functions, while the emergency line maintains air pressure for the emergency brakes and activates them if pressure is lost. In addition to their primary function, gladhands are designed to be durable and resistant to harsh environmental conditions, such as extreme temperatures and road debris. They often include rubber gaskets to enhance the seal and prevent air loss. Overall, gladhands are essential for the safe and efficient operation of air brake systems in commercial vehicles, ensuring that trailers can be easily and reliably connected and disconnected from tractors.

How do you connect gladhands?

To connect gladhands, follow these steps: 1. **Ensure Safety**: Park the vehicles on a level surface and engage the parking brakes. Turn off the engine and ensure both vehicles are stable. 2. **Inspect Gladhands**: Check both gladhands for any damage, wear, or debris. Clean them if necessary to ensure a secure connection. 3. **Align Gladhands**: Hold the gladhands in a position where the rubber seals face each other. Align the slots and tabs of the gladhands. 4. **Connect**: Press the gladhands together firmly. Rotate one gladhand clockwise or counterclockwise until the tabs lock into the slots of the opposite gladhand. This ensures a secure connection. 5. **Check Seal**: Ensure the rubber seals are properly seated and there is no air leakage. Listen for any hissing sounds that might indicate a leak. 6. **Secure Hoses**: Use gladhand locks or clips if available to prevent accidental disconnection. Ensure the air hoses are not kinked or twisted. 7. **Test Connection**: Start the engine and release the parking brakes to pressurize the system. Check for any air leaks by listening and feeling for escaping air around the connection. 8. **Final Inspection**: Ensure the gladhands are securely connected and the air system is functioning properly. Double-check that all safety measures are in place before moving the vehicle. By following these steps, you ensure a safe and effective connection of gladhands, maintaining the integrity of the air brake system.

What do the colors on gladhands mean?

Gladhands are coupling devices used to connect the air brake and electrical systems between trucks and trailers. The colors on gladhands are standardized to ensure proper connection and function of these systems. Typically, there are two primary colors used: 1. **Red**: This color is used for the emergency brake line. The emergency line is responsible for supplying air to the trailer's emergency brake system and is crucial for maintaining safety. In the event of a trailer breakaway or a significant drop in air pressure, the emergency line activates the trailer's brakes to prevent accidents. 2. **Blue**: This color is used for the service brake line. The service line controls the regular braking system of the trailer. When the driver applies the brakes in the cab, air pressure is sent through the blue service line to engage the trailer's brakes, allowing for coordinated stopping between the truck and trailer. These color codes help drivers and maintenance personnel quickly identify and correctly connect the air lines, reducing the risk of errors that could lead to brake failure or accidents. Properly connecting the gladhands ensures that the air brake system functions correctly, maintaining the safety and efficiency of the vehicle's operation.

How do you maintain gladhands?

To maintain gladhands effectively, follow these steps: 1. **Regular Inspection**: Frequently check gladhands for wear, damage, or corrosion. Look for cracks, chips, or any signs of deterioration that could affect the seal. 2. **Cleaning**: Keep gladhands clean by removing dirt, debris, and moisture. Use a clean, dry cloth to wipe them down. For stubborn grime, use a mild detergent and water, ensuring they are thoroughly dried afterward. 3. **Lubrication**: Apply a light coat of a non-petroleum-based lubricant to the rubber seals to prevent drying and cracking. Avoid using petroleum-based products as they can degrade the rubber. 4. **Seal Replacement**: Regularly check the rubber seals for wear or damage. Replace them if they appear cracked, brittle, or excessively worn to ensure a proper seal. 5. **Proper Connection**: Ensure gladhands are properly connected by aligning them correctly and pressing them together until they lock securely. Misalignment can cause air leaks and damage. 6. **Storage**: When not in use, cover gladhands with protective covers to prevent dirt and moisture ingress. This also helps protect the seals from environmental damage. 7. **Leak Testing**: Periodically perform leak tests by applying soapy water to the connection and checking for bubbles, which indicate air leaks. Address any leaks immediately by tightening connections or replacing faulty components. 8. **Training**: Ensure all personnel handling gladhands are trained in proper connection and maintenance procedures to prevent damage and ensure safety. 9. **Replacement**: Replace gladhands if they show signs of significant wear or damage that cannot be repaired, ensuring the new ones meet the required specifications for your equipment. By following these steps, you can maintain gladhands in optimal condition, ensuring safe and efficient operation of air brake systems.

What are the safety precautions when using gladhands?

1. **Inspect Before Use**: Check gladhands for any signs of wear, damage, or debris. Ensure the rubber seals are intact and free from cracks or tears. 2. **Proper Connection**: Align the gladhands correctly before connecting. Ensure a secure and tight fit to prevent air leaks, which can lead to brake failure. 3. **Use Dust Covers**: When not in use, cover gladhands with dust caps to prevent dirt and moisture from entering the air system. 4. **Regular Maintenance**: Regularly clean and lubricate gladhands to ensure smooth operation and prevent corrosion. 5. **Avoid Cross-Connection**: Ensure the service and emergency lines are not cross-connected. The service line is typically blue, and the emergency line is red. 6. **Secure Hoses**: Ensure air hoses are properly secured and not kinked or pinched, which can restrict airflow and cause brake issues. 7. **Check for Leaks**: After connecting, listen for any hissing sounds that indicate air leaks. Use soapy water to detect leaks if necessary. 8. **Use Proper Tools**: Use appropriate tools for connecting and disconnecting gladhands to avoid damage. 9. **Wear Protective Gear**: Use gloves and safety glasses to protect against accidental air discharge or debris. 10. **Training**: Ensure all operators are trained in the proper use and handling of gladhands to prevent accidents. 11. **Emergency Procedures**: Be familiar with emergency procedures in case of a gladhand failure or air system malfunction. 12. **Environmental Awareness**: Be cautious of environmental conditions such as extreme cold, which can affect the flexibility and integrity of the rubber seals. 13. **Avoid Over-Tightening**: Do not over-tighten gladhands, as this can damage the seals and lead to air leaks.
